Evaluating Average Session Duration and Depth

Why Average Session Duration is a Misleading Metric Without Behavioral Segmentation

If you’ve been in the SEO trenches for more than a year, you’ve probably stared at a dashboard showing an average session duration of 3 minutes and 42 seconds and felt a mix of reassurance and unease. The reassurance comes from the fact that the metric is comfortably above industry benchmarks. The unease comes from the gnawing suspicion that you’re painting a portrait of user engagement with a seriously smudged brush. The hard truth, which many intermediate marketers only discover after a few painful A/B tests, is that average session duration—when taken at face value—is one of the most misleading signals in your analytics suite. The real insight lies not in the arithmetic mean of all sessions, but in how duration and depth interact across clearly defined behavioral segments.

Consider the classic scenario of a high-traffic informational blog post. A visitor arrives from a long-tail search query, spends 45 seconds reading the first 300 words, and then clicks a link to a related article. That session might register as 8 minutes if they then open a few more tabs or get distracted. Meanwhile, another user lands on the same page, reads the entire 2,000-word guide, takes notes, and exports a PDF, but leaves after 6 minutes because they found exactly what they needed. Which session represents better engagement? The second one, of course, yet the average session duration metric would reward the first user’s seemingly longer visit. This is the core paradox: raw time on site conflates genuine engagement with idle time, tab abandonment, and inefficient navigation.

The more sophisticated approach is to evaluate average session duration not as a monolithic number but as a conditional variable that must be sliced by user intent, device type, referral source, and page type. For instance, a session from a branded search query for “best SQL tutorial” should be judged differently than one from a generic “database terminology” query. The former user may have high purchase intent and need only a quick confirmation; the latter may be exploring and require deeper content to stay. Segmenting by these behavioral cohorts reveals that the average session duration for high-intent visitors is often shorter but yields higher conversion rates, while low-intent visitors need longer sessions to build trust. If you optimize for a longer average session duration across the board, you risk diluting the experience for your most valuable users.

Now fold in the concept of session depth, which typically refers to pages per session or scroll percentage. Depth and duration are often assumed to correlate linearly—more pages, more time. In reality, the relationship is nonlinear and often inverse for certain segments. A visitor who reads three pages in 12 minutes is probably absorbing content. A visitor who clicks through 12 pages in 12 minutes is likely hunting for a specific answer, scanning headlines, and showing signs of friction. The depth metric alone misses the nuance of cognitive load. That is why you should always pair session depth with a measurement of content consumption, such as scroll depth tracking (if available via Google Tag Manager) or, better yet, heat mapping engagement with key page elements.

Another layer often overlooked by intermediate webmasters is the impact of page load speed on perceived session duration. A slow-loading resource may inflate session duration because the user is waiting, but that waiting time is negative engagement. Segmenting sessions by page speed percentiles lets you distinguish between “time spent reading” and “time spent waiting.” Similarly, mobile sessions tend to have shorter durations and shallower depths by nature, but they can still drive high conversion rates for actions like click-to-call or form fills. Comparing desktop and mobile session duration without applying behavioral weighting leads to misguided mobile UX decisions.

The most actionable insight comes from creating a simple engagement index that combines session duration, depth, and page-level scroll percentage into a composite score, then segmenting that score by traffic source and user journey phase. For example, blog readers arriving from organic search might show an engagement index of 0.65 (where 1.0 is ideal), while users from social media might hit 0.45. The average session duration for both segments could be similar, but the depth and scroll patterns differ wildly. Without segmentation, you might think both groups are equally engaged and invest equally in both channels. With segmentation, you realize social traffic needs faster hooks and more visual cues, while organic traffic rewards deep, text-rich content.

Finally, beware of the statistical trap of averaging across a highly skewed distribution. Most sites have a significant number of very short sessions (sub-10 second bounces) and a small number of extremely long sessions (30+ minutes from users who leave a tab open). A few lengthy sessions can artificially inflate the average, making your medium look healthier than it is. The median session duration is often a far more robust indicator, but even that requires context. For instance, a blog with a median session duration of 90 seconds might be excellent if the content is designed for quick answers (e.g., a definition page), but terrible if the content is a deep tutorial. Always benchmark against your own content goals, not industry averages.

To truly evaluate average session duration and depth, you must stop treating them as isolated outcomes and start treating them as dependent variables in a multivariate system. The next time you open your analytics, resist the urge to glance at the average session duration column. Instead, create a custom segment for returning visitors with non-zero scroll, another for new visitors from long-tail queries, and a third for mobile users who completed a goal. Compare the duration and depth across these cohorts. You will likely discover that your most valuable sessions are not the longest—they are the most intentional. And that is the insight that separates intermediate webmasters from those who truly understand user experience measurement.

How Can I Identify Which Pages Are Losing or Gaining Organic Traffic?
In GA4, use the Landing page dimension under Acquisition > Traffic acquisition. Apply a comparison for date-over-date or period-over-period analysis. In Search Console, use the Pages report and filter for significant changes in clicks/impressions. Look for clusters—multiple pages in a topic cluster losing traffic may indicate a topical authority or algorithm update issue. A single page losing traction might signal outdated content or increased competitor pressure. This page-level diagnosis is the first step in tactical recovery.
What metrics should I track to measure content quality and SEO performance?
Track both behavioral and ranking metrics. Key performance indicators include organic traffic, keyword rankings for target and semantic terms, click-through rate (CTR) from SERPs, and engagement metrics like average time on page and bounce rate. Conversion rate is ultimate. Also monitor backlink acquisition and social shares as quality proxies. Use Google Search Console for impressions, clicks, and query data. Set up goal tracking in Analytics. A high-quality piece will typically see sustained or growing traffic over time and earn links passively.
How do I measure the success of my content created to fill identified gaps?
Track keyword rankings for the target gap terms and associated long-tail variations. Monitor organic traffic to the new pages in Google Analytics 4, focusing on user engagement metrics like average engagement time and scroll depth. Ultimately, measure conversions or micro-conversions (newsletter sign-ups, guide downloads) attributed to that traffic. Set a baseline before publishing and compare performance quarterly. Success isn’t just ranking #1, but capturing meaningful traffic that engages and moves through your funnel.
Should I use a service area business (SAB) or location-based GBP listing?
This is a foundational decision. If you visit customers (e.g., plumbers), use an SAB listing, hiding your address. If customers visit you (e.g., a restaurant), use a physical location listing. Misrepresenting this violates Google’s guidelines and leads to suspension. For SABs, you must define service areas in your GBP. Your ranking is then evaluated from those zones. For both, ensure your website’s contact pages mirror this structure to reinforce consistency, a key trust signal for Google’s local algorithm.
How do I prevent keyword cannibalization during content planning?
Implement a proactive keyword and content mapping process. Use a spreadsheet or dedicated tool to assign one primary keyword (and core intent) to one primary URL before creation. Maintain a living “keyword ledger” for your site. Conduct regular content audits to ensure new pages don’t encroach on existing territory. Plan content within a clear topic cluster model, where each piece has a defined, non-overlapping role targeting distinct keyword facets that support a central pillar page.
